Had you read the authors mentioned by a lot of posters you would have known that both navies mostly avoided direct clashes between main warships. for different reasons but this is what happened. Matapan and Taranto have not been turning points in the Med war. Sometimes the RM chased the RN navies but gave up becouse of wrong high commands decisions (RM admirals could seldom take decisions at sea), lack of air cover or the incoming night. Actually RM, given the lack of radar, lack of fuel, lack of night fighting ability, lack of air cover, not cooperating german ally .... won the Med convoys war. Actually 80%+ of supplies shipped to Libia reached the destination. Otherwise Rommel would not have ever reached the Egyptian border. Is yours a typo or worst? Which sources are you using?
